Parking Rules

Parking is not allowed on public streets in La Vergne. As stated in the La Vergne Municipal Code: 

15-604. Street parking prohibited. No person shall park a vehicle on a city street or pedestrian way at any time, unless approved as provided in § 15-608. (1994 Code, § 15-604, as replaced by Ord. #2012-08, June 2012, and Ord. #2019-31, Aug. 2019 Ch3_9-3-19)

**15-608. Approved on-street parking in planned density residential developments. On-street parking shall not be prohibited in a Planned Density Residential ("PDR") development if approved by the board of mayor and aldermen for such PDR development; provided, however, that such on-street parking, once constructed, strictly conforms with the PDR development's design book requirements for such on-street parking as adopted and approved by the board of mayor and aldermen. (Ord. #2009-02, March 2009, as deleted by Ord. #2012-08, June 2012, and added by Ord. #2019-31, Aug. 2019 Ch3_9-3-19)
